summaryrefslogtreecommitdiffstats
path: root/src/include/assert.h
diff options
context:
space:
mode:
authorMichael Brown2015-04-21 17:43:30 +0200
committerMichael Brown2015-04-21 17:52:33 +0200
commit8958f62a1c85ff6b449a685a729b61b9ea69f50a (patch)
tree93c2af638cb0dbe5d2f33a1d7b4f0e14be9b6785 /src/include/assert.h
parent[intel] Report any unexpected interrupt causes (diff)
downloadipxe-8958f62a1c85ff6b449a685a729b61b9ea69f50a.tar.gz
ipxe-8958f62a1c85ff6b449a685a729b61b9ea69f50a.tar.xz
ipxe-8958f62a1c85ff6b449a685a729b61b9ea69f50a.zip
[intel] Force RX polling on VMware emulated 82545em
The emulated Intel 82545em in some versions of VMware (observed with ESXi v5.1) seems to sometimes fail to set the RXT0 bit in the interrupt cause register (ICR), causing iPXE to stop receiving packets. Work around this problem (for the 82545em only) by always polling the receive queue regardless of the state of the ICR. Reported-by: Slava Bendersky <volga629@networklab.ca> Tested-by: Slava Bendersky <volga629@networklab.ca> Signed-off-by: Michael Brown <mcb30@ipxe.org>
Diffstat (limited to 'src/include/assert.h')
0 files changed, 0 insertions, 0 deletions